The results of a study of vacuum feedthrough insulators with metal shields on the surfaces of the insulating layers are presented. The tests were performed on an electron accelerator with an accelerating voltage of 0.5-1.8 MV, a diode current of 6-25 kA, and a voltage-pulse duration of 40-100 nsec. Optimal shield dimensions were found that provided breakdown electric-field strengths of 100-200 kV/cm averaged over the dielectric. The insulators operated as cutoff dischargers. The use of shields increased the breakdown voltage by a factor of 1.7 and considerably increased the reliability of the insulators.
